Bill Summary
A JOINT RESOLUTION proposing to amend the Wyoming Constitution to specify that the Wyoming legislature may, by law, define "health care" for purposes of the right of health care access and to clarify when and how the legislature may impose restrictions on the right of health care access.
AI Summary
This joint resolution proposes to amend the Wyoming Constitution to clarify the legislature's authority regarding the right to health care access. Specifically, it aims to grant the Wyoming legislature the power to define what constitutes "health care" through legislation, rather than leaving this definition to the courts. It also seeks to establish that any laws passed by the legislature to regulate health care must be reasonably related to protecting public health and welfare or fulfilling other constitutional purposes, and these laws will be subject to a "rational basis" standard of judicial review, meaning they will be presumed valid unless they are clearly arbitrary or irrational. This proposal will be submitted to Wyoming voters for approval at the next general election.
